    Re: Albino x BEL Is it ok to breed?

    Since you like the "BEL's", then make sure you check out super fires (the Black-Eyed Leucistic). You might find that you prefer the super fire over the "Blue-eyed" lucy. Personally, I believe a good super fire is more beautiful than any "Blue-eyed" lucy. The contrast of the jet black eyed (with red pupils) on stark white is startling. Also, a super fire if often pure white, but the ones with pigment are often more striking than the pure white examples. By contrast, most "Blue-eyed" lucies are not particularly attractive unless they are pure white, and many that show any pigment look dirty. Get what you want, of course. However, make sure to check out the super fires before you pull the trigger.
